4 A Big Mac meal costs $5 in the United States and 50 pesos in Mexico. The market exchange rate between U.S. dollars and pesos is 20 pesos per $1. Average income per capita in the United States is $60,000, and average income per capita in Mexico is 200,000 pesos. Measured using the market exchange rate, Mexican income per capita in U.S. dollars is______ . Adjusted for Purchasing Power Parity (using the Big Mac meal as the basket of goods), Mexican income per capita is______ .
(A)$10,000; $20,000
(B)$20,000; 4,000 Big Macs
(C)$40,000; 40,000 pesos
(D)$400,000; $40,000

參考答案

答案:A
